Women's Basketball Struggles in Chambers Hall Opener; Fall to Grove City

GREENSBURG - The Pitt-Greensburg women's basketball team kicked off their season at Chambers Hall this Saturday, hosting Grove City. Unfortunately for the Bobcats, the game ended in a tough loss, with a final score of 103-46, mainly due to the Wolverines' strong shooting and relentless pressure for three quarters.
 
Grove City came out strong, making four of seven three-point attempts in the first quarter. They also showcased their dominance on the boards, securing 31 second-chance points from 64 rebounds and hitting an impressive 17-of-19 from the free-throw line. The Wolverines' full-court press forced the Bobcats into 23 turnovers, forcing their struggles.
 
The depth of the Grove City bench was evident, as their reserves outscored the Bobcat reserves 69-11. Melina Maietta and Sarah Penrod led the Bobcats in scoring with 12 points each, while Ca'Mari Walden contributed a career-high eight points, primarily from mid-range shots.
 
Looking ahead, the Bobcats will return to practice this week and prepare for two more home games before the Thanksgiving break, starting with a matchup against Case Western Reserve on November 23.
